Raspberry White Chocolate Blondies

¼ Cup butter

 

¾ Cup white chocolate chips

 

½ Cup sugar

 

¼ Cup brown sugar

 

1 Cup flour

 

½ teaspoon baking powder

 

½ teaspoon salt

 

½ Cup white chocolate chips

 

2 eggs

 

2 Tablespoons sour cream

 
 

1 Cup fresh raspberries

 

½ Cup finely chopped pecans

 

2 Tablespoons sanding sugar

 
 

1.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.Melt butter in microwave safe bowl.Stir in ¾ Cup white chips until melted and smooth.In a large bowl add the sugar, brown sugar, flour, baking powder, salt and ½ Cup white chips.In a small bowl whisk the eggs and sour cream.Pour into the dry ingredient bowl along with the melted white chip mixture.Mix until just combined.

 
 

2.Pour into an 8×8 inch baking dish lined with foil that’s been sprayed with cooking spray.Top evenly with 1 Cup raspberries.Mix the chopped pecans and sanding sugar in a small bowl until combined then sprinkle over top of blondies.Bake for 30-35 minutes, or until toothpick comes clean from center.

 
 

9 blondies
